Justices Jitendra Shantilal Jain and P. Dhanabal Appointed as Permanent Judges

Justice P. Dhanabal, who was serving as an Additional Judge of the Madras High Court, has been elevated as a Permanent Judge of the Madras High Court

Justice Jitendra Shantilal Jain, who was serving as an Additional Judge of the Bombay High Court, has been appointed as a Permanent Judge of the Bombay High Court.

Justice Jitendra Jain completed his schooling in Mumbai and pursued B.Com. from Jai Hind College, followed by an LL.B. from Government Law College. He is also a Chartered Accountant, Cost Accountant, and has completed the Company Secretary (Intermediate) course. His academic excellence includes securing the 34th rank in the I.C.W.A. final exam and obtaining the highest marks in Interpretation of Statutes during his law studies.

With a legal career spanning over two decades, Justice Jain practiced direct and indirect taxation, corporate, economic, and constitutional laws. He has appeared before the Supreme Court of India, Bombay High Court, various High Courts across the country, and tax tribunals in multiple cities. Additionally, he has taught taxation laws to students pursuing professional courses and has authored a book on the Maharashtra Protection of Interest of Depositors (MPID) Act. He was sworn in as an Additional Judge of the Bombay High Court on June 15, 2023.

Similarly, Justice P. Dhanabal, who was serving as an Additional Judge of the Madras High Court, has been elevated as a Permanent Judge of the Madras High Court.

Born on March 5, 1974, in Karur District, Tamil Nadu, Justice P. Dhanabal completed his B.Sc. in Physics from Government Arts College, Karur, before pursuing an LL.B. from Government Law College, Trichy. He enrolled as an Advocate in 1998 and later joined the judicial service in 2011.

Over the years, he has served in multiple judicial roles, including Additional District Munsif, Additional Sub Judge at Dharmapuri, and District Judge at Tirunelveli. He has also served as Principal District Judge, Cuddalore, Chief Judge, Puducherry, and lastly, as Registrar General of the Madras High Court before his elevation.
